Matt Chat 79: Scott Adams

Matt interviewed Scott Adams (not the guy of Dilbert, but of SAGA fame). Enjoy!

[ Show youtube player ]

(Some games can be downloaded here.) Actually, I've never heard of him before. Strange, because his first game came out the same year that (Colossal Cave) Adventure was finished.
